The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of James Stone, born in 1842 in Greenwich, Kent, consisted of 7 members. James was the head of the household, widower. He had 5 children; Florence E (born 1865 in Greenwich, Kent, England), James W (born 1867 in Deptford, Kent, England), Ada S (born 1868 in Deptford, Kent, England), Thomas H (born 1873 in Greenwich, Kent, England) and Lottie (born 1878 in Brentford, Middlesex, England).
During the period, also present in the household was James's Step Daughter, Rose Greenleaf, born in 1873 in Deptford, Kent, England.
